The Electronic and Physically Security Program team is looking for an experienced and collaborative Project Manager to join our team in Comstock, NY. You’ll will lead coordination with the design team, hold monthly pre-schedule meeting and monthly schedule update meetings, create bi-weekly reports and conduct bi-weekly project meetings keeping the client informed of project progress and challenges, assess impact of change requests or delays on the project schedule and budget, aid in resolving design issues should they arise, and review and assist client personnel with claim responses or contractor disputes. Must be able to manage the project using established controls/procedures and provide job site leadership in all areas of scheduling, safety, quality, coordination with the designers and any critical issues pertinent to the project or the client/facility. You’ll also ensure compliance with the project specific construction management plan and timely completion of project work, along with monitor contractor’s schedule to ensure timely completion of project work, create and track field and change orders, oversee Inspector duties and coordinate with client’s Inspection personnel, to oversee safety and security, and track contractor submittals utilizing submittal exchange.

The initial project is expected to be multi-year with little to no travel, with subsequent project work available across statewide multi-year program. The role is a collaborative position within both the project and organization and offers the right person extensive opportunity to impact project, and overall program success. Here’s what you’ll need :

  • 8 years experience in construction involving multiple phases of large-scale building rehabilitation projects

  • 4 years experience as an Assistant Project Manager

  • Strong working knowledge of pre-design and pre-construction, contract management, project delivery methods, building systems/components and technology, team building and client relationship building

  • Must be able to manage multiple projects using established controls/procedures and provide project leadership in all areas of scheduling, safety, quality, coordination with the designers, and resolve any critical issues pertinent to the project

  • OSHA 30 Certification or ability to obtain within 30 days of hire

  • Valid driver’s license and reliable transportation

  • Employment will require successful completion of a background check

Ideally, you will also have:

  • Working knowledge of Primavera P6 software

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Engineering, Architecture or Construction

  • Certified Construction Manager (CCM) certification
